A system for controlling a vehicle includes a first sensor for detecting at least one environment characteristic. The system also includes a driver characteristic input device configured to receive at least one driver characteristic corresponding to a driving style of a driver. The system also includes a controller that includes a reinforcement learning adaptive cruise control that is in communication with the first sensor and the driver characteristic input device, the reinforcement learning adaptive cruise control being configured to: determine a target behavior for the vehicle based on the at least one environment characteristic and the at least one driver characteristic; and selectively control the vehicle based on the target behavior.
